Midgham to Blackpool North by train

Planning a train journey from Midgham to Blackpool North? The trip usually takes about 5hrs 10 mins, covering approximately 185 miles (298 kilometres). With roughly 13 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£41.80,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Midgham to Blackpool North start from as little as £41.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Midgham to Blackpool North start from £97.40 one way, or £139.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Midgham to Blackpool North are available for £99.00 one way, or £198.00 return

Facilities and Accessibility at Midgham Station

While Midgham station may not boast a large ticket office, it does provide ticket machines, allowing travelers to effortlessly collect tickets bought online. Accessibility is prioritized with step-free access available to both platforms via a level crossing, and for those who need additional assistance, accessible ticket machines and induction loops are readily available.

The station's practical approach extends beyond easy ticketing services. It offers free parking with 12 spaces and CCTV security, allowing passengers to leave their vehicles with peace of mind. Cyclists are also catered to, with two Sheffield hoops available, although there are no cycle hire facilities.

Although not equipped with refreshment facilities or public Wi-Fi, the station incorporates other essential features such as payphones and CCTV, further ensuring traveler convenience and security. It's also important to note that there are no toilets or waiting rooms, so passengers may need to plan accordingly.

Onward Travel Options

Midgham serves as a connective hub with several travel options. For those looking to move on to other modes of transport, onward journey planning is straightforward. There are rail replacement services available nearby at The Angel pub on Bath Rd (A4), should disruptions arise. For air travelers, connections are made easy with options to change at Reading for the RailAir road link to Heathrow or at Hayes & Harlington for the Elizabeth Line service to Heathrow.

Facilities and Accessibility

Blackpool North Train Station boasts a comprehensive range of facilities to cater to the needs of travelers. The ticket office operates with varying hours throughout the week, providing flexibility for commuters.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are strategically placed within the station, including accessible options for those with mobility needs. Smartcards available at the station further enhance the convenience of travel.

The station is categorized as a Category A station, offering step-free access throughout. This makes it particularly scooter-friendly, with multiple ramps and step-free routes available from various entry points. Enhanced accessibility features, such as induction loops and accessible toilets, ensure that navigating the station is straightforward for all passengers.
